在Swift编程的世界里,色彩不仅仅是视觉上的点缀,它们还能为代码增添活力和可读性。Lindy牛仔蓝,作为一种独特的颜色,不仅具有时尚感,而且在实际开发中也有着广泛的应用。本文将揭秘Lindy牛仔蓝在Swift编程中的魅力,并分享一些实用的技巧。

Lindy牛仔蓝的起源与特点

Lindy牛仔蓝,也被称为“牛仔蓝”或“牛仔蓝灰”,是一种介于蓝色和灰色之间的中性色调。这种颜色最初来源于牛仔服装,因其耐脏、耐看的特性而受到欢迎。在数字设计中,Lindy牛仔蓝因其柔和的色调和良好的对比度,被广泛应用于界面设计中,以营造舒适、专业的视觉体验。

Lindy牛仔蓝的RGB和HEX值

在Swift中,我们可以使用RGB和HEX值来表示颜色。以下是一个Lindy牛仔蓝的示例:

let lindyBlueRGB = UIColor(red: 70/255, green: 130/255, blue: 180/255, alpha: 1.0)
let lindyBlueHEX = "#4682B4"

在Swift中使用Lindy牛仔蓝

在Swift中,我们可以通过多种方式使用Lindy牛仔蓝,以下是一些常见场景:

1. 设置背景颜色

view.backgroundColor = lindyBlueRGB

2. 设置文本颜色

label.textColor = lindyBlueRGB

3. 设置按钮颜色

button.backgroundColor = lindyBlueRGB
button.setTitleColor(UIColor.white, for: .normal)

Lindy牛仔蓝在界面设计中的应用

Lindy牛仔蓝在界面设计中的应用非常广泛,以下是一些具体的例子:

1. 导航栏

使用Lindy牛仔蓝作为导航栏的背景颜色,可以提升界面的专业感。

navigationController.navigationBar.barTintColor = lindyBlueRGB

2. 表格视图

在表格视图中使用Lindy牛仔蓝作为行间的分隔线,可以增强界面的层次感。

tableView.separatorColor = lindyBlueRGB

3. 按钮和按钮组

使用Lindy牛仔蓝作为按钮和按钮组的背景颜色,可以使其在界面上更加突出。

button.backgroundColor = lindyBlueRGB
button.setTitleColor(UIColor.white, for: .normal)

实用技巧:如何创建自定义颜色

如果你需要在项目中使用特定的颜色,可以通过自定义颜色来实现。以下是一个使用Swift创建自定义颜色的例子:

extension UIColor {
    static func customColor(red: CGFloat, green: CGFloat, blue: CGFloat) -> UIColor {
        return UIColor(red: red/255, green: green/255, blue: blue/255, alpha: 1.0)
    }
}

let customLindyBlue = UIColor.customColor(red: 70, green: 130, blue: 180)

通过以上方法,你可以轻松地在项目中使用自定义的Lindy牛仔蓝。

总结

Lindy牛仔蓝在Swift编程中的应用非常广泛,它不仅具有时尚感,而且在实际开发中也有着良好的实用价值。通过本文的介绍,相信你已经对Lindy牛仔蓝有了更深入的了解。希望这些技巧能够帮助你提升Swift编程的效率和质量。